# Client setup for the Sproutline watering scheduler.
# This block initializes the connection to the internal valve-control
# service (Drizzlecore) used to push watering schedules to field units.
# The client retries twice on timeout and falls back to the cached
# schedule if the service is unreachable. Release builds must use the
# production endpoint; staging credentials will be rejected there.
# Authentication uses a static key read at startup, pasted below.

app token of tagug-hahaf = kto2_9v

Handover — Top Floor Quiet Room

Priya, the quiet room on level 9 at Calder House is now bookable again after the ventilation fix. Please keep the blinds down until the glare film arrives, and log any booking clashes with facilities. The door lock was rekeyed on Tuesday, so use the new code below.

badge for fajog-fahap: bdg-G-50

Hi team,

Before I hand off the 3.2 release, please note the humidity sensor drift reported on Verdana controllers in the Elmbrook trial site. Drift exceeds 4% after roughly ten days of continuous operation; firmware 3.2.1 adds an automatic recalibration cycle every 72 hours. Support should advise growers to install 3.2.1 and trigger a manual recalibration once. The hotfix bundle must be verified before distribution, so I'm including the signing key used for the 3.2.1 packages below.

release key, fahof-yagap: bky3_m5d

Dear Board Members,

We have concluded negotiations with the Bramleigh Group regarding franchise rights for the Northreach territory. Terms include a seven-year initial period, performance-based renewal, and shared marketing contributions capped at four percent of gross receipts. Legal counsel has confirmed compliance with our standing franchise framework. Signature is scheduled pending board ratification at the next session. The related confidential note on our expansion plans follows below.

internal memo for kajep-tawip: The renewal with Holaelix Group closes at $10 million a year, 5 percent below the last contract. Project Wenael slips by two quarters because of the tooling delay.